Demon Slayer Giyu Tomioka Hashira Perching Statue

  • $40.00
    Unit price per 
Shipping calculated at checkout.


Demon Slayer Giyu Tomioka Hashira Perching Statue. Customer will receive a brand new sealed anime figure. (Bin 161C)